Job description

Gain opportunities to work in a challenging and dynamic environment and get exposure to corporate transactions of listed companies in Singapore as well as various corporate finance deals, e.g. IPO, RTO, independent financial advisory, secondary equity and debt fundraising, M&A. His / her responsibilities would include:

  • Pro-actively managing day-to-day execution of corporate finance deals
  • Performing financial analysis of companies and other valuation-related work
  • Reviewing, developing and preparing various transactional materials and reports
  • Conducting industry and company research and carry out due diligence on advisory transactions
  • Reviewing announcements, circulars on corporate actions and annual reports to be released by listed companies
  • Advising directors and senior management of SGX-listed companies on their obligations under the listing rules, corporate governance and other disclosure requirements
  • Interacting and interfacing with clients, regulators and other professionals, e.g. auditors, lawyers, corporate secretarial, professional experts
